What cements hakeems place in the top 10 of all time is the 2nd title run, beating the likes of Barkley Kj a 59 win team, humiliating Robinson’s 60 win team, beating Stockton and Malone another 60 win team and sweeping the 57 win team magic in the finals. There is no other better playoff run than that in the history of the nba.
